Health Over-the-counter birth control pills are available worldwide. The U.S. may be next Birth control pills are available in the U.S. only with a prescription. Now a drugmaker is asking the FDA to approve a progestin-only contraceptive that would be available without one at pharmacies. Allison Aubrey

Health Are You Pregnant? The CDC Really Wants You To Get Vaccinated Against COVID-19 The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ention says cases of COVID-19 in symptomatic pregnant people have a higher risk of admission into intensive care and a 70% increased risk of death. Jaclyn Diaz
